Today’s episode takes us to the enchanted land of Mongolia, where Heather speaks with Sabine Schmidt owner and operator of Stone Horse Expeditions & Travel. Horse riding vacations in Mongolia, stunning scenery, superb horse care and environmental awareness. They discuss some of the the expeditions you can take on horseback in this amazingly beautiful country like the Gobi Desert Tour or the Gorkhi National Park ride. With Stone Horse you go through scenery most will only ever see in National Geographic magazines or on television. Heather and Sabine talk about the mysterious Mongolian horses that are only available to see live and ride in Mongolia, a trip of a lifetime, you won’t want to miss. Imagine galloping across the Gorkhi- Tereji national park, witness the breathtaking scenery that most will only ever see of national geographic. Stone Horse offers guided horseback riding expeditions through the cultural and wilderness landscapes of two of Mongolia’s premier parks. Gobi desert tours, hiking trips and herder family ger (yurt) stays. There team of experienced trip leaders and guides are made up of Mongolian and international personne; who have worked on conservation, tourism and wilderness travel.
